Teaching Institute: Combatting Myths and Misconceptions in Psychological Science
Misconceptions about psychological phenomena are widespread, durable, and even held
by psychology students and faculty. In this workshop, we will discuss our investigations of
psychological misconceptions and some factors we have found that reduce their
prevalence. Finally, we will invite participants to consider ways they too could combat
psychological misconceptions.
